Julien Benayoun was born in the Paris region and studied object design at ESAD Reims and AKI in Enschede, Netherlands.
Graduated in 2008 with a social project with Emmaüs Accommodation Centers, he joined the Mathieu Lehanneur office.
At the same time, he co-founded the bold design agency in Paris with William Boujon.

The agency is inspired by the latest technological developments, Science and the Arts to imagine their objects or their spaces. This approach allows them to collaborate with structures such as Le Laboratoire, Paris / Cambridge, the MIT Media Lab, Habitat, Nelly Rodi, the Center Pompidou, Plumen, etc.

Bold is also a research laboratory around new uses and questions traditional techniques and digital technologies.
Since their collaboration in 2015 with Dood Studio (designers and manufacturers of 3D printers), Bold has developed many projects around 3D printing.

The collection of POILU vases is represented by the AYBAR Gallery, Miami.
Four collections of 3D printed objects have recently been acquired by the National Center for the Plastic Arts (CNAP).
This initial research led Julien to Drôme, within 8Fablab with which he started a new exploration of the ceramic 3D printing technique for bold.

Julien also conducts many workshops around interaction design, 3D printing, product design.
